Transaction 23d1684efa092aa5dd6f6099de93460fc1ea93719fb4c7291ee38f0e511ccc37
1 Input
1 Output
-
23d1684efa092aa5dd6f6099de93460fc1ea93719fb4c7291ee38f0e511ccc37:0
- value
- 891599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d222c2eacd0606436414c21fa5af3b80cb9bef23 OP_EQUAL
- address
- 3Lr7U6JWVBAJxyfyQdrhjHmgJFHHsq5oZs